TitleRecordings of Charles Parker's family
LevelFile
Date16 September 1967
DescriptionThis item consists of the following parts:
A Original reel audio tape NOT available for consultation
B 1 tape box (annotated)
C 1 x CDR (listening copy)

Tracks 1- 2 of this tape are inaudible.
Track 3: a discussion between a young woman and her mother about her fear of failing her A levels and not getting into veterinary college.
Tracks 5-7: A woman sings a song beginning 'In the town of Springhill, Nova Scotia'
Tracks 8-9: a girl talks about being ill
Track 10: A woman sings an unidentified song
Track 11: A man sings with chorus 'Fare thee well, old Charing Cross'
